GB/T 20852-2007
ActiveCorrosion of metals and alloys - guidelines for selection of protection methods against atmospheric corrosion
金属和合金的腐蚀 大气腐蚀防护方法的选择导则
Application Summary AI generated
This standard provides guidelines for selecting appropriate methods to protect metals and alloys from atmospheric corrosion. It is applied in engineering design and maintenance across industries such as construction, transportation, and manufacturing, where metallic components are exposed to outdoor or indoor atmospheric conditions. The standard aids engineers and procurement professionals in choosing effective corrosion protection strategies based on environmental factors and material types.
